Middle School Teachers, Except Special and Career/Technical Education in Seattle pay a median $102,560 (May 2025), 59.3% above the US median of $64,370. At local prices (RPP 111.1), that median buys about what $92,313 buys at US-average prices.

Purchasing power

$102,560 in Seattle buys about what $92,313 buys at US-average prices (BEA RPP 111.1, 2024). Housing (rents) RPP is 151.3 vs all-items 111.1 (US = 100, 2024).
